This 1966 Piper Charger, registration HB-OHC, is presented as a used training aircraft with a total airframe time of 6,364 hours and no known damage history. The aircraft is equipped with a 180 hp Lycoming O-360-A3A engine that received a factory rebuild in 2010 and has since accumulated 1,730 hours. The propeller is a Sensenich model with 1,927 hours total time.
